Cary Nadelman’s practice focuses on securitization and structured finance transactions with an emphasis on collateralized loan obligations. He has experience advising underwriters, asset managers, and investors in broadly syndicated and middle-market collateralized loan obligation (CLO) transactions and term warehouse facilities, as well as in representing banks in documenting and structuring both syndicated and bilateral secured lending facilities. He has assisted clients with matters involving federal securities laws and regulatory matters, including compliance with provisions of the Dodd-Frank Act.

Cary has further experience with derivatives, structured products, and general corporate and securities law matters.
